Can BJP break SP’s PDA formula by appointing 25 per cent Dalit District Presidents?
If BJP insiders are to be believed, rattled by the Samajwadi Party’s stupendous showing in the Lok Sabha elections that ultimately caused it the majority of its own, the saffron party is now looking for ways to effectively shatter the rival’s PDA (Picchde Dalit and Alpsankhyak) trap before the 2027 assembly elections. With months-long Kumbh ending on Wednesday, politics is back as the priority in the state.
BJP now wants to project itself as the biggest well-wisher of the Dalits and OBCs, if not the minorities (Alphshankyakh). As a result, despite the passage of more than 50 days when the BJP initiated the process of selecting its District Presidents in the state on January 5, the party is yet to finalise the names. On his visit to Lucknow on January 12, BJP’s National General Secretary (Organisation) BL Santhosh has given a deadline of January 15 to declare the new District Presidents in the state. However, the list could not be announced because of the low representation of women, Dalits and OBCs. The BJP’s central leadership has asked the state unit to reconsider and revise the list with clear instructions to include more and people from marginalised sections.
